Follow the steps to install the CPU onto the CPU socket :
1. Remove protective socket cover.Remove protective socket cover. 2. Release the CPU socket lever.Release the CPU socket lever.
3. Lift the metal cover on the CPU
socket.
5. When CPU is properly seated,
replace the metal cover and push the
CPU socket lever back to its locked
position.
4. Check pin one marking (triangle)
with the pin one corner of the CPU
socket, align the CPU notches with
the socket alignment keys and gently
put the CPU onto the socket.
Before installing the CPU, make sure to turn off the computer and unplug the power
cord from the power outlet to prevent damage to the CPU.

Foxconn G41MX Series Specifications

General IconGeneral
Form FactorMicro ATX
Maximum Memory8GB
SocketLGA 775
Storage Interface4 x SATA 3Gb/s
AudioRealtek ALC662 6-Channel HD Audio
ChipsetIntel G41
Memory Slots2
Expansion Slots2 x PCI
USB Ports8 x USB 2.0
Supported CPUIntel Core 2 Quad/Core 2 Duo/Pentium Dual Core/Celeron Processors
Rear Panel Ports1 x PS/2 Keyboard, 1 x PS/2 Mouse, 1 x VGA, 4 x USB 2.0, 1 x RJ-45, 3 x Audio Jacks
LANRealtek (RTL8111DL Gigabit LAN)
